Sha256: 2fa822afe60c6ef26cfbf86e3dc2f75cb87729bbdc6e95760f6fb7f496db962c
Contents?: true
Size: 1.73 KB
Versions: 6
Compression:
Stored size: 1.73 KB
Contents
Feature: Plain report modify api key Background: Given I set environment variable "BUGSNAG_API_KEY" to "a35a2a72bd230ac0aa0f52715bbdc6aa" And I configure the bugsnag endpoint Scenario Outline: A report can have its api_key modified Given I set environment variable "RUBY_VERSION" to "<ruby version>" And I set environment variable "CALLBACK_INITIATOR" to "<initiator>" And I have built the service "plain-ruby" And I run the service "plain-ruby" with the command "bundle exec ruby report_modification/modify_api_key.rb" And I wait for 1 second Then I should receive a request And the request used the "Ruby Bugsnag Notifier" notifier And the request used payload v4 headers And the request contained the api key "abcdefghijklmnopqrstuvwxyz123456" Examples: | ruby version | initiator | | 1.9.3 | handled_before_notify | | 1.9.3 | handled_block | | 1.9.3 | unhandled_before_notify | | 2.0 | handled_before_notify | | 2.0 | handled_block | | 2.0 | unhandled_before_notify | | 2.1 | handled_before_notify | | 2.1 | handled_block | | 2.1 | unhandled_before_notify | | 2.2 | handled_before_notify | | 2.2 | handled_block | | 2.2 | unhandled_before_notify | | 2.3 | handled_before_notify | | 2.3 | handled_block | | 2.3 | unhandled_before_notify | | 2.4 | handled_before_notify | | 2.4 | handled_block | | 2.4 | unhandled_before_notify | | 2.5 | handled_before_notify | | 2.5 | handled_block | | 2.5 | unhandled_before_notify |
Version data entries
6 entries across 6 versions & 1 rubygems